College and university campuses face unique lightning risks because of their size and complexity. From dormitories and lecture halls to athletic facilities and research labs, every building houses people and resources that a single strike can severely impact.
Without a certified education campus lightning protection system, a strike can disrupt academic schedules and damage IT infrastructure. Indirect effects, such as power surges and transient voltages, can be just as harmful, taking out servers and classroom technology even if the building isn’t hit directly.
A properly engineered college campus lightning protection installation safely redirects energy into the ground, shielding critical systems and reducing the risk of injury or property loss. Installing a lightning protection system on a college or university campus is a complicated project that requires careful planning and expert execution. Each facility, whether it’s a residence hall, science lab, library, or athletic center, has its own risks and structural challenges. Professional college campus lightning protection ensures a coordinated system, not a patchwork of stand-alone fixes, and covers every building and open space.
